索曼中毒运动终板乙酰胆碱酯酶活性和接头传递功能的关系

摘    要:用大鼠的在体膈肌局部索曼(Soman)中毒法,观察了乙酰胆碱酯酶(ACHE)在运动终板的再生和肌接头传递功能的恢复过程,以及肟类药物(HI-6)对两过程的促进作用。提出终板 AChE 活性与高频间接刺激(100次/秒)引起膈肌强直收缩幅度有一定的关系。中毒早期(30分钟以内)HI-6对索曼抑制的膈肌终板 AChE 有一定的重活化作用,并能相应地恢复肌接头的传递功能。

THE RELATIONSHIP BETWEEN ACETYLCHOLINESTERASE ACTIVITY AT MOTOR END-PLATES AND NEURO-MUSCU-LAR TRANSMISSION AFTER SOMAN INTOXICATION

Abstract:By using local intoxication of soman(pinacolyl methylphospho-nofluoridate)the processes of regeneration of AChE activity at motor end-plates and of recoveryof neuro-muscular transmission of rat diaphragm were observed.An ameliora-tive effect of HI-6 on these processes was also observed.It was found that theAChE activity at motor end-plates was somewhat related to the strength of tetaniccontraction of the diaphragm induced by high-frequency indirect stimulation(100/s).The AChE activity inhibited by early intoxication of soman at themotor end-plates could be reactivated by HI-6(within 30 min),together with arecovery of neuro-muscular transmission.
